Matthew J. Page is a scholar working on Statistics, Probability and Uncertainty,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health and Sociology and Political Science. According to data from OpenAlex, Matthew J. Page has authored 149 papers receiving a total of 9.1k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 70 papers in Statistics, Probability and Uncertainty, 33 papers in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health and 24 papers in Sociology and Political Science. Recurrent topics in Matthew J. Page’s work include Meta-analysis and systematic reviews (69 papers), Delphi Technique in Research (23 papers) and Health Systems, Economic Evaluations, Quality of Life (19 papers). Matthew J. Page is often cited by papers focused on Meta-analysis and systematic reviews (69 papers), Delphi Technique in Research (23 papers) and Health Systems, Economic Evaluations, Quality of Life (19 papers). Matthew J. Page collaborates with scholars based in Australia, Canada and United Kingdom. Matthew J. Page's co-authors include David Moher, Joanne E. McKenzie, Denise O’Connor, Sally Green and Rachelle Buchbinder and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, Cochrane library and PLoS Biology.
